HOW TO START
YOUR OWN SCRAP


  • Find warehouse space (at least a garage) where you can permanently store and display materials.

  • Find volunteers to help with pickups, displays, making sample artwork, teaching workshops and selling goods.

  • Visit manufacturers to find materials you want. They are often very surprised that anyone would want their disposables and are happy to save money on disposal costs.

  • Display your materials in an organized manner. Insist that your customers take responsiblity to keep things as neat as possible.

  • Notify schools and teachers that you have re-usable supplies available at low cost.

  • Plan a Grand Opening with special events, hands on art projects, music and refreshments.

  • Advertise with fliers, press releases to newspapers and radio stations,

  • Establish a price per volume of goods, for example, charge $5.00 for each grocery bag. Smaller and more precious materials like buttons and beads can be sold separately.

  • The money you earn can be used as matching funds for grants. There are many Internet Resources on how to get grants.
